Take a Bite Into These Fall Festive Desserts This Season

It is time to say goodbye to summer and hello to fall. Gone are the hot, sweltering days of the summer months, and in come the chilly days and the crisp fall air. But one thing that won't change with the changing of the seasons is the delicious fall treats that are now available! Think you can't enjoy an ice cream cone in the days before Halloween? Think again! The average American will consume ice cream 28.5 times each year, and that's not just during summer, either!

Here are some delicious seasonal treats you need to try this

fall. Get your dessert supplies ready!

Apple everything

Did you know that apples only get picked once a year, and then are flash-frozen and distributed throughout the rest of the year? So take advantage of the delicious flavors you have available right now and get to baking! The opportunities are endless when it comes to apples -- apple crisp with some peanut butter ice cream, apple pie topped with chocolate gelato, apple turnovers with vanilla ice cream, or an ice cream sundae with caramel and stewed apples.

Pumpkin

This little orange vegetable is not just for Thanksgiving! While pumpkin pies are great when topped with some ice cream and whipped cream, try something different this year and grab some pumpkin soft serve. Nothing tastes more fall festive than a pumpkin waffle cone, we insist!

Caramel

The cooler weather means it's time for richer, more indulgent desserts. Chocolate and caramel have always gone great together, and fall is no exception. Indulge your sweet tooth by loading up a spoon with some caramel and chocolate cake topped with an ice cream of your choice. Pro tip: salted caramel sea salt is especially popular at this time of year, and it goes great with chocolate everything.

Breads

Take all those fun fall breads that are popular at this time of year and give them a twist-- stuff them with ice cream. A fun alternative to ice cream cookie sandwiches, this method works exceptionally great with pumpkin chocolate chip bread, banana walnut, and even slices of apple cake!

Our paper ice cream cups are made withFDA approved food-safe papercoated in a thin layer ofPE (Polyethylene). Our clear plastic cups, banana split boats, and plastic dome lids are made fromPET (Polyethylene Terephthalate). Our plastic spoons and straws are made fromPP (Polypropylene). Our eco-friendly ice cream cups are made fromFDA approved food-safe papercoated in a thin layer ofPLA (Polylactic Acid). PLA is plastic made from corn starch. Our eco-friendly spoons are also made from PLA. Our eco-friendly wooden spoons are made from FDA approvedsmooth birch wood.
